ESPN analyst Craig Burley criticized FOX Sports for its handling of the USMNT’s recent World Cup performance and related controversies. Following Christian Pulisic's lackluster showing and FIFA’s decision to allow Folarin Balogun to play despite a suspension, Burley deemed FOX’s commentary as ‘embarrassing’. He defended Pulisic's career accomplishments in Europe while calling out FOX analysts for their harsh criticism. Burley specifically addressed the double standards surrounding Balogun's situation, accusing FOX personalities of lacking integrity in their analysis. The discourse highlights the ongoing tension between competing networks covering the tournament.
